Filter 1 Cuisine, Main Dishes, etc.

Filter 1 Restaurants

4 Filters Selected
Home   >   Restaurants
Restaurants x
Malta x
Mdina x
French Restaurant x
Romantic x
Did you mean a company called Plastering Contractors?

1 Restaurants with French Restaurant & Romantic found in Mdina

Show only open businesses
Sort By View
Sort By
Open businesses

Did you mean a company called Plastering Contractors?

Showing 1-1 of 1 Results